Subject: DR Drill — Thumbnail Queue Failover

Hi,

Welcome aboard. Next Tuesday we run the quarterly disaster-recovery drill for the Lintwhistle thumbnail generation queue. Your part: confirm the standby workers in the Carrowgate region drain the backlog within twenty minutes. Expect the primary broker to be cut deliberately. If the standby broker refuses the failover handshake, you'll need to re-seed it manually; the recovery passphrase for that step is listed directly below.

vault phrase of fahip-bagag = drudor-ulays-zoreth-fenir-rusiel-jorir-ulair-joreth-ulavan-ralael

Ticket #4471 — ScanBridge vault locked during plugin certification. While testing the barcode scanner integration for the Lumetra checkout plugin, the credentials vault sealed itself after three failed HID handshake attempts. Plugin authors should pause all scanner polling until the vault is reopened, as queued scans will be dropped silently. To unseal locally, use the recovery passphrase below.

unlock words, bahif-bahif: oliox-ralath

## Artifact Signing — Inventory Reconciliation Job

The nightly reconciliation job for Stockline now signs its output manifests before upload. Unsigned manifests are rejected by the Ledgerbox ingest as of build 412. Two mismatches last week traced to a stale key on the runner pool; rotated Tuesday. Action for sync: confirm all runners pull the current key at job start. The active signing key for the reconciliation pipeline is as follows.

signing key of yafop-taguf = bky3_Kre

## Break-Glass: ScanPort Barcode Integration

Hey, new contractor — quick one. If the ScanPort barcode integration wedges and nobody from the Brindle team is around, you're allowed break-glass access. Open the maintenance console, pick emergency unlock, and file a note afterward so we know.

The console will then ask for the recovery passphrase, which is:

vault phrase of kahog-kawep = istiel-kasath-julix-ulaeth-jorir-novdor-kasix-ulaok-novael-oliius